Active Sync Device Mail Fails Intermittently to One Address

Exchange 2003, SP2, W2003 SP1 Standard, Motorola Q
A users mobile device email is not being recieved by his wife at her MSN
account, about every 4th time she will recieve one. His address is in her
safe list. She recieves his mail fine from his workstation but there is a
problem with his mobile device where mail isn't being sent to her
intermittently.
Message tracking shows the message submitted to the store, advanced
queueing, submission to categorizer, queued for routing, queued for Remote
delivery, starting outbound transfer, then gives an error, "Message
transferred to ***************************************************...."
I am recieving mail from his device on an outside web account and it is
working fine. Any ideas?
